Materials That Reflect Beauty and Purpose
Unlike mass-produced ritual items, Designer Judaica often incorporates unique materials like handblown glass, brushed brass, reclaimed wood, or ceramic stoneware. These thoughtfully chosen elements are not only durable but also reflect the spiritual significance behind each object. The beauty of a hand-sculpted Kiddush cup or an etched dreidel lies in both its craftsmanship and its deeper meaning.
Personalized Designs for Lasting Connection
Many artisans offer custom options, allowing families to engrave names, dates, or blessings onto their Judaica pieces. This personalization turns items like Shabbat candlesticks or challah boards into cherished heirlooms passed through generations. With designer Judaica, religious observance becomes even more intimate and connected to one’s family story.
